PHP与Perl之间知识点区别整理

网络编程 2025-03-24 23:21www.168986.cn编程入门

深入解读PHP与Perl的异同:一场编程语言的之旅

对于热衷于编程语言的朋友们来说,了解不同语言的特点和差异,无疑是一次充满乐趣和知识性的。今天,我们将一起PHP和Perl这两种强大的编程语言,分享它们的特点、用途以及彼此之间的主要差异。

让我们来了解一下Perl。

Perl,全称为“Practical Extraction and Report Language”,是一种动态、高级、通用的编程语言。它没有官方的缩写,使用C编程语言进行开发和实现,支持跨平台操作系统,并基于GNU通用公共许可证进行授权。Perl的文件扩展名多样,如.pm、.pl、.pod和.t等。由于其灵活性和强大功能,Perl被广泛应用于多种应用程序的开发。

接下来,我们来认识一下PHP。

PHP,即超文本预处理器(Hypertext Preprocessor),是一种服务器端脚本语言,专为Web开发设计。它受到多种编程语言的影响,如Perl、C++、C等,主要使用C编程语言和C++编程语言的一些特性进行开发和实现。PHP支持跨平台操作系统,如Windows和UNIX类系统,广泛应用于Web应用程序的开发。

那么,Perl和PHP之间究竟有哪些主要差异呢?

1. 用途:Perl是一种通用编程语言,适用于数据操作和多种通用应用程序的开发;而PHP主要用于开发Web应用程序,是一种服务器端脚本语言。

2. 集成:Perl提供与多种第三方数据库和其他工具的集成功能;而PHP可以与多种数据库如Oracle、MySQL、MSSQL、PostgreSQL等进行集成。

3. 支持的功能:Perl支持Unicode字符、程序和面向对象编程等,这些功能可嵌入到其他系统中并具备扩展性;PHP则支持多种协议功能,如IMAP、POP3、LDAP等,并增加了对Java和其他分布式架构的支持。

4. 便捷性:Perl需要较多的编码和配置;而PHP则需要较少的配置和编码,使用起来相对更简便。PHP还易于嵌入到HTML网页中。

5. 灵活性:虽然Perl具备强大的功能,但在跨技术应用程序集成方面可能不如PHP那么灵活;PHP在与不同应用程序集成时更容易、更灵活。

Perl和PHP各有其特点和优势。选择哪种语言取决于你的具体需求和项目要求。希望通过本次分享,能够帮助大家更深入地了解这两种强大的编程语言,并启发你在编程之路上继续、学习和成长。

上一篇:js父页面中使用子页面的方法 下一篇:没有了

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by